接待

Japanese JLPT N2 Vocabulary Japanese ★★★ 3/5 formal せったいsettai
読み せったい
ローマ字 settai
漢字の分解 接 (setsu) — connect, receive, touch; 待 (tai) — wait, treat, serve
発音 /set.taː/

意味

Corporate entertainment; treating clients or business partners to food, drinks, or outings.

A noun and suru verb central to Japanese business culture. 接待 involves taking clients, partners, or superiors out for meals, drinks, golf, or other activities to build and maintain business relationships. While the practice has decreased somewhat in modern times, it remains an important part of Japanese corporate culture. 接待ゴルフ (business entertainment golf) is a well-known expression.

起源と歴史

From Sino-Japanese: 接 (setsu, connect/receive) + 待 (tai, wait/treat). Literally 'receiving and treating' — the act of receiving guests and treating them hospitably.
